Understanding Mop/FLAP WHEELS and Their Backing
Before we discuss the cost, it's essential to understand what Mop/FLAP WHEELS are and the role of their backing. Mop wheels are typically used for polishing and finishing operations, while FLAP WHEELS are designed for grinding, deburring, and surface preparation. The backing of these wheels provides structural support, helps to hold the abrasive flaps or fibers in place, and influences the overall performance of the wheel.
A high - quality backing is made from materials that are durable, resistant to heat and wear, and can maintain their shape under pressure. Common materials for high - quality backings include fiberglass, polyester, and special resin - impregnated papers. These materials offer better stability, longer service life, and improved performance compared to lower - quality alternatives.
Factors Contributing to the Higher Cost of High - Quality Backing
There are several reasons why Mop/FLAP WHEELS with a high - quality backing may cost more:
Material Costs
The materials used in high - quality backings are often more expensive than those used in standard backings. For example, fiberglass is a strong and heat - resistant material, but it requires a more complex manufacturing process and is generally more costly than basic paper or cloth. Polyester also offers excellent mechanical properties but comes at a higher price point. The cost of sourcing these premium materials is directly reflected in the final price of the Mop/FLAP WHEELS.
Manufacturing Process
Producing a high - quality backing involves more sophisticated manufacturing processes. These processes require specialized equipment and skilled labor. For instance, the impregnation of resin into the backing material to enhance its strength and durability is a precise operation that demands careful control of temperature, pressure, and resin concentration. Any deviation in these parameters can affect the quality of the backing. The additional time, resources, and expertise required in the manufacturing process contribute to the higher cost of the wheels.
Performance and Durability
High - quality backings significantly improve the performance and durability of Mop/FLAP WHEELS. They can withstand higher speeds, pressures, and temperatures without deforming or wearing out quickly. This means that the wheels can be used for a longer period, reducing the need for frequent replacements. While the initial cost of these wheels may be higher, the long - term cost savings can be substantial. For example, a high - quality FLAP WHEEL with a durable backing may last three times longer than a lower - quality wheel, resulting in fewer purchases over time.

Industry Applications and the Value of High - Quality Backing
The value of Mop/FLAP WHEELS with a high - quality backing becomes even more evident in certain industry applications.
Automotive Industry
In the automotive industry, precision and quality are of utmost importance. Mop/FLAP WHEELS are used for grinding, polishing, and finishing various components, such as engine parts, body panels, and wheels. A high - quality backing ensures that the wheels can withstand the high - speed and high - pressure operations required in automotive manufacturing. It also helps to achieve a smooth and consistent finish, which is essential for the aesthetic and functional quality of the final product. Using low - quality wheels in this industry could lead to surface defects, reduced product lifespan, and increased rework costs.
Aerospace Industry
The aerospace industry has even more stringent requirements for quality and performance. Mop/FLAP WHEELS are used for machining and finishing critical components made from high - strength alloys. A high - quality backing is necessary to maintain the integrity of the wheels during the demanding machining processes. The durability and precision of these wheels can directly impact the safety and reliability of aerospace vehicles. Therefore, aerospace manufacturers are willing to pay a premium for Mop/FLAP WHEELS with high - quality backings.
